German courses and integration courses
"Hilfe von Mensch zu Mensch" is the biggest provider of integration courses in Munich. At the moment, we are offering 23 courses at 16 different locations. In this way, we can offer many people in Munich an adequate course close to their home.
A lot of these courses take place in elmentary schools and secondary schools in Munich and are aimed especially at the parents of the students. Thus, our association is the biggest partner of the department for schools in Munich for the project “Mama lernt Deutsch” (“Mom is learning German”).
With our courses, we want to get migrants to actively participate in life in Germany. For this reason, classes don’t only take place in the classroom, but field trips in and around Munich, celebrating common festivals (also together with school classes), and visiting institutions like a library together are also part of the program in our courses. So, our participants learn to get along in Germany quite fast.
In addition to the courses, we can often offer care for children at many locations. We have trained a lot of our supervising tutors specifically for helping children under 3 years with the language. While the parents learn German, the children are playfully lead to the German language.

If you own a confirmation of the entitlement to the participation in an integration course (“Bestätigung der Berechtigung zur Teilnahme an einem Integrationskurs”), please bring it to us for the registration. We need the original document.
In case you came to Germany in 2005 or later, you automatically receive this confirmation from the District Administration Authority (“Kreisverwaltungsreferat”) or from the District Office (“Landratsamt”) in charge of you.
If you are unemployed, the job center can issue you such a confirmation. With this confirmation, you are in this case automatically exempt from the cost of the course.
Besides that, you can request such a confirmation at the Federal Office for Migration and Refugees (“Bundesamt für Migration und Flüchtlinge”) too. You can also make this application at our office at the above mentioned registraion times for a fee of 10,00 €.
Usually, the fees for the courses amount to 1,00 € per lesson, thus 100,00 € per module. Thees fees are to be paid at the beginning of a module. In case you receive social benefits such as unemployment benefit, or you have only little income and a big family, then you can apply for exemption from the fees. This application can also be made to the above mentioned registration times. Then we need:
- if you are unemployed, your confirmation of unemployment benefit
- if you are employed, an evidence of wage, rent (contract or statement of bank account), and child allowance (confirmation of statement of bank account).
